The right answer is C. Breaking the bonds in a monosaccharide.
This phenomenon is called glycolysis.
Glycolysis is a catabolic way of transforming glucose (monosaccharide) into energy.
Glycolysis is an energy-releasing process taking place in the cytoplasm of all cells, during which glucose is degraded to provide energy. The first steps require an investment of two molecules of ATP, but the following steps will produce four.

What is the concentration of H+ ions at a pH = 7?
⇒ 0.0000001 mol/L
What is the concentration of OH– ions at a pH = 7?
⇒ 0.0000001 mol/L
What is the ratio of H+ ions to OH– ions at a pH = 7?
1 :1
